What is an off-grid solar system?

An off-grid solar system operates independently of the traditional electrical grid. Instead of drawing power from your utility company, it relies on photovoltaic (PV) panels to capture sunlight, batteries to store energy, and an inverter to convert DC power into the AC power your homes or cabin uses. When designed and installed correctly, these systems can run everything from lighting and refrigeration to pumps and telecommunication day and night.
